fanekabrava

fanekabrava

 925 puntos  Cataluña, España @fanekabrava desde - visto

Preguntas y respuestas en Microsoft Excel

Respuesta en a

Crear una cadena con varios datos, de celdas y prefijos

No sé si he entendido bien lo que preguntas, pero entiendo que quieres concatenar una serie de celdas omitiendo las celdas vacías y con el indicador de columna como EM1, EM2,... EM50. Si es esto pega este código en Visual Basic (alt+F11). Una vez que...
Respuesta en a

¿Copiar y ordenar una columna de excel?

Pega este código en Visual Basic (para abrir presiona Alt+F11) en la Hoja3 de los proyectos (para encontrar esta hoja selecciona en lista de proyectos a la izquierda de la pantalla). Esto es un ejemplo! Para tu caso tendrás que pegar este código en...
Respuesta en a

¿Comparar y traer datos de una pagina de excel a otra pagina?

Prueba con esta ecuación (la cual pegarás en la página-hoja2 en la columna A) La función coincidir te da la posición relativa (fila) en la que el valor de la columna B de hoja2 es igual al valor de la columna B de hoja1. La función índice busca una...
Pregunta en

Tomar una fecha de una celda a un textbox (no userform) y que ¿Lo muestre en formato fecha?

Hola, Excel Version: 2010 VBA Version: 7.0 Me gustaría saber como tomar el valor de la celda link al textbox de forma que se mantenga el formato fecha. También el paso contrario, en caso de introducir una fecha que el cambio en la celda sea en...
Pregunta en

¿Cuál es la forma correcta de escribir una fórmula en VBA?

Hola, me gustaría saber cuál es la mejor forma o incluso para qué casos es más útil usar un tipo de fórmulas u otras. Casos: Formula FormulaArray FormulaLocal FormulaR1C1 FormulaR1C1Local Para mí es más cómoda la FórmulaLocal. Me podría indicar a...
Sin respuestas
Pregunta en

¿Cómo hacer un loop con varios textbox?

Hola, me gustaría saber si hay alguna forma de hacer un loop con varios textbox. El código que tengo es el siguiente: If Hoja21.TextBox9.Value = "Red" Then Hoja21.TextBox9.BackColor = RGB(192, 0, 0) ElseIf Hoja21.TextBox9.Value = "Yellow" Then...
Pregunta en

¿Cómo ejecutar una macro al salir del foco (textbox)?

Me gustaría saber si exite algún tipo de evento para ejecutar una macro al salir del foco de un textbox. Quiero que se ejecute una macro si cambio el valor de un textbox, pero sólo cuando acabe de escribir la palabra (no me sirve un evento change, ya...
Pregunta en

¿Cómo evitar desconfiguración de hoja excel con macros?

Hola, tengo un libro de excel con una serie de macros que finalmente dan los resultados en una serie de TextBoxs. El programa funciona perfectamente, mi problema viene cuando se abre desde otro pc... En realidad sólo sucede con un pc en concreto y no...
Sin respuestas
Pregunta en

¿Cómo cambiar el formato de un textbox en función de la palabra que contiene?

Hola me gustaría saber como cambiar el color de un textbox en función de la palabra que aparezca en el mismo. Las opciones son Red, Yellow y Green. Y lo que he programado es lo siguiente (lo cual no me funciona, creo que pongo mal la condición): If...
Pregunta en y en 1 temas más

Worksheet_Change ¿Se puede activar si está vinculado a una celda automática?

Hola, el problema que tengo es que el evento sólo se activa si el cambio de la celda es manual.... ¿Hay alguna forma para que funcione si la celda se actualiza automáticamente? (esta celda no es ninguna fórmula, el valor viene de un cuadro de lista)...
Sin respuestas